Mobil 1 Extended Performance Oil Change Interval

Does anyone think we can go 2 oil change intervals on the extended performance Mobil 1 Oil with the Extended Performance Filter also from Mobil 1?

This would be awesome if this was possible with no adverse effects from the oil. They do advertise 15,000 mile intervals? I think my MID tells me to change every 4,500 miles give or take. That would mean 2 intervals would be under the 15,000 mile guarantee from Mobil 1?

What do you guys think?

I did it once and had it tested at Blackstone Labs, it showed a little higher wear levels, they recommended 12K mile changes. I have been doing 10K mile changes for about 50K miles now just for ease of memory. The car has 140000 miles on it and I just sent the oil out for a test.

If you go for 15K, I would recommend a filter change at 7500 miles and Blackstone recommended one at 6000 for a 12000 mile change.

^the MID calculates off of engine RPM and some other factors(which are noted in the owners manual)

so if you drive 100% city and are hitting vtec daily, you'll see the oil life indicator go down faster.
